Output 14d2e2c2a84223c208dfd4d8a0fc3a149feebbd8e796f06b71e50442103ace23:119

value
63987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20044e7f5a507c8855b4b86410422db71b5f55cf OP_EQUAL
address
34cJhus9xRR42futNjoFZL2NqfEP6tnCKL
transaction
14d2e2c2a84223c208dfd4d8a0fc3a149feebbd8e796f06b71e50442103ace23
confirmations
192610
spent
true